ESSENTIAL QUALIFICATIONS:
Education: Possess a minimum of a high school diploma, with interests in recreation, crafts and music helpful.
Experience and Basic Knowledge: 1-2 years experience in recreational activity programs for senior adults in nursing homes or related activities preferred. Must be familiar with individuals that suffer from dementia or be willing to learn about them. Interest and abilities in recreation, crafts, art, theater or language arts extremely helpful.
Physical and Environmental Requirements: The Physical activities of this position involve: Fingering, Standing, Lifting up to 25 pounds, Grasping, Pushing, Driving a car, Climbing, Reaching
Sensory and communicative activities with or without prosthetics of this position are: Feeling, Smelling, Speaking, Hearing, Tasting, Seeing
An individual in this position will be exposed to: Inside and outside environmental conditions, Bloodborne pathogens (low risk), Physical hazard, Respiratory pathogens
Must be able to cope with mental and emotional stress of this position.
